The Senate will convene for its forty-fifth plenary session on September 29, the Senate’s press service said in a statement on Wednesday.

At the meeting it is planned to discuss the Teacher’s Status Bill, Amendments to legislative acts in due to the formation of a unified system of republican executive authorities, as well as the improvement of pharmaceutical activities and land legislation.

It is planned to consider amendments to the Metrology Law due to the involvement of the private sector in the field of verification of measuring instruments, to the Prosecutor’s Office Law in connection with the definition of additional measures to ensure the rule of law in the Armed Forces system, as well as to the Criminal Code and the Code of administrative responsibility.

While, senators will also consider the issue of electing a deputy ombudsman.
